Subject: Wavecrest preview cut-over — done

Hey, quick recap before you review the PR: we switched the audio waveform preview from the old canvas renderer to the new Wavecrest tiling service last night. Playback latency dropped nicely and the seek bar no longer stutters on long files. Nothing user-facing changed visually. The preview service is now running with the following configuration.

service settings:
ralael:
  pin: 7453
  tenant: zorath
  seal: seal_087806e4
  metrics_host: metrics.ralael.paliqworks.example
  standby_team: fraath
  escalation: praok-istiel
  nonce: 10e083

Migration Step 4: Re-point the Parcel-Tracking Webhook

After the Driftbox cutover, the tracking webhook must write delivery events to the new events schema instead of the legacy one. Update the consumer config so the handler resolves the new target, then replay the last hour of events from the queue to backfill anything dropped during the switch. Verify row counts match on both sides before decommissioning the old table. The new events database is reachable via the connection string below.

database URL for bahop-yagep: mssql://sildor_svc:35ha7jz@db-fb6d.nelvrodyn.example:5432/casath

## Local Setup — RemindOwl

RemindOwl sends appointment reminders for Briarhollow Clinic every 15 minutes. To run locally:

1. Install deps with `make setup`.
2. Seed fixture appointments with `make seed`.
3. Start the job with `make run-reminders`.

Reminders are idempotent; re-running is safe. If the queue stalls, check the `pending_notices` table before restarting. Do not point local runs at production. The job reads appointment data from the database using the connection string below.

replica DSN, bawig-hawif: clickhouse://olimir_svc:vl@db-3c96.qirvangrid.local:5432/normir

Pellwick's notifier emits roughly 2 million log lines per hour, most of them routine delivery confirmations. To keep ingest costs sane with our log vendor, Stratavault, we sample INFO-level lines at 1:50 and keep all WARN and above unsampled. The sampling config lives in the `pellwick-observability` repo; do not change ratios without a cost estimate attached to the PR. Error-budget dashboards already account for sampling. For access to the Stratavault tenancy or questions about retention, contact the observability leads.

pager mailbox: lamius@norvagrid.corp